在mongodb数据库之中要去查询数据库的话也是有着专门的语法来使用的,但是和平常使用的sql语言不太一样。mongodb查询数据库采用的是链式结构的语法,使用count()函数可以查询一个集合内的所有记录数,下文会有详细的语法示例和解析。

MongoDB如何使用count查询记录数?MongoDB记录数怎么查询

db.users.find().count();

这个语法示例就是mongodb数据库调用count()函数去查询users这个集合之中有多少条记录,也就是存在多少文档。因为一个文档就想当于是一条记录,但是在mongodb数据库结构之中文件内还是可以包含多个不同层级数据的,所以这个方法并不是很能准确地查找出所有记录数。

不管count()所查询的集合是否有数据,它都会返回一个数字回去。在有数据的情况下会返回全部的记录数,没有则会返回一个整数0.

mongodb在使用count()方法查询记录数的时候也可以用其他的语法来限制一下查询的结果,代码示例如下:

db.users.find().skip(10).limit(5).count(true);

这个mongodb查询语句的意思就是在查询users这个表的时候会跳过前10条记录,并且只查询5条数据。那么不管users集合内有多少条数据,count()所返回的结果都为5,因为查询出来的数据以及被限制为五条记录了。

以上就是关于“MongoDB如何使用count查询记录数?MongoDB记录数怎么查询”的全部内容了,希望对你有所帮助。

更多python相关文章请访问分类:python

【版权声明】本文图文出自大盘站@dapan.cc,转载请注明出处!